10. Conclusion

After briefly recalling the nature, purpose and field of application of non-destructive testing, we began by reviewing the main principles of defect detection and the physical bases governing the processes and their performance. We then describe in greater detail the physical principles, design and implementation of the 6 main families of non-destructive testing processes: optical processes, penetrant testing, leakage flow processes, eddy current processes, radiographic and related processes, and ultrasonic testing processes. We have deliberately omitted leak testing procedures which, although traditionally included in the field of non-destructive testing, are essentially related to vacuum technology [47] .
